How a 3.16 GPA Is Calculated

GPA is the credit-weighted average of grade points across all courses. The National Center for Education Statistics tracks undergraduate GPA distribution on this 4.0 scale across all US institutions. To reach a 3.16 cumulative GPA, the weighted average of grade points across every enrolled course must equal 3.16 on the 4.0 scale, meaning each course's grade value is multiplied by its credit hours, all products summed, then divided by total credit hours.

What percent is a 3.16 GPA?
A 3.16 GPA corresponds to approximately 83-86% on the standard percentage scale used at most US colleges and high schools. Individual schools set their own percent-to-letter cutoffs, so the exact range can vary by a few points. Check your institution's published grading scale for the official thresholds.
